From cf1557e4543f302c24885d4eca71db950bcd25f2 Mon Sep 17 00:00:00 2001 From: armandocumate Date: Tue, 13 Dec 2022 15:22:03 -0800 Subject: [PATCH] update for hidden only on clipboard --- src/theme/book.js | 6 ++++-- 1 file changed, 4 insertions(+), 2 deletions(-) diff --git a/src/theme/book.js b/src/theme/book.js index a48ebcd2..e303ebb4 100644 --- a/src/theme/book.js +++ b/src/theme/book.js @@ -4,12 +4,14 @@ window.onunload = function () { }; // Global variable, shared between modules -function playground_text(playground) { +function playground_text(playground, hidden = true) { let code_block = playground.querySelector("code"); if (window.ace && code_block.classList.contains("editable")) { let editor = window.ace.edit(code_block); return editor.getValue(); + } else if (hidden) { + return code_block.textContent; } else { return code_block.innerText; } @@ -599,7 +601,7 @@ function playground_text(playground) { text: function (trigger) { hideTooltip(trigger); let playground = trigger.closest("pre"); - return playground_text(playground); + return playground_text(playground, false); } });